Which sign is associated with allergies?

Explanation:
Allergies in pets most often present with itching and inflammatory changes in the skin and ears. You’ll commonly see the animal rubbing or scratching the face, which signals itchiness from dermatitis. Ear problems, such as redness, discharge, or head shaking, are also frequent because the ears are a common site of allergic inflammation. Skin rashes or hair loss from dermatitis can accompany these signs. Appetite loss is not a typical or reliable indicator of allergic disease, even though an animal may eat less if it feels unwell or uncomfortable for other reasons. So the signs most closely tied to allergies are face rubbing, ear problems, and skin rashes.
